Shingle repair services involve fixing or replacing damaged or missing shingles on a roof to restore its integrity and appearance. Over time, shingles can become worn, cracked, or curled due to weather exposure, age, or other environmental factors. Repairing shingles helps prevent water from seeping into the underlying roof structure, which can lead to leaks, mold growth, and structural damage. Professional contractors assess the extent of the damage and use appropriate materials to ensure the roof remains durable and weather-resistant.

This service is essential for addressing a variety of common roofing problems. These include cracked shingles caused by hail or wind, shingles that have lifted or blown off, and areas where shingles have become loose or broken. Repairing or replacing damaged shingles can also help prevent more extensive issues such as leaks or rot that may develop if the damage is left unaddressed. Regular inspections and timely repairs can extend the lifespan of a roof, saving homeowners from more costly repairs down the line.

Property owners should consider shingle repair services when they observe signs of damage or deterioration on their roof. Common indicators include missing shingles, granules in gutters, visible cracks, or curling edges. Even minor damage can escalate if not addressed quickly, leading to leaks or more extensive roof repairs. The overview below groups typical Shingle Repair proj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.

In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.

Smaller Repairs - Most minor shingle repairs, such as patching or replacing a few shingles, typically cost between $250 and $600. These projects are common and usually fall within this middle range. Fewer jobs tend to push into higher cost brackets unless additional work is needed.

Moderate Repairs - For more extensive repairs involving multiple shingles or small sections, local contractors often charge between $600 and $1,500. Many projects in this range are routine, but larger repairs can occasionally reach higher prices depending on the scope.

Full Roof Replacement - Replacing an entire roof with new shingles generally ranges from $5,000 to $12,000 for typical homes. Larger or more complex roofs can cost more, but most replacement projects fall within this typical range.

Complex or Large-Scale Projects - Major repairs or complete overhauls of large or intricate roofs can exceed $15,000, with some high-end or specialty materials pushing costs higher. Such projects are less common but handled by experienced local service providers for larger homes or commercial buildings.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What signs indicate shingle damage? Visible curling, missing shingles, or granule loss in gutters are common signs of shingle damage that may require repair.

Can shingle repairs prevent leaks? Yes, repairing damaged shingles can help maintain the roof's integrity and reduce the risk of leaks forming.

Are there different types of shingle repairs? Yes, repairs can include replacing cracked or missing shingles, sealing leaks, or fixing underlying issues affecting the shingles.
